Why Are Polar Bonds Important in Biological Molecules?

Polar bonds play a big role in biological molecules for several reasons:

  • Solubility: They help water dissolve other substances. This is really important for reactions that happen in our cells.

  • Reactivity: Because electrons are shared unevenly, some molecules can attract or push away other molecules. This affects how they work together.

  • Structure: Polar bonds change the shape of molecules. The shape is important because it affects how the molecules function, such as enzymes doing their job.

In short, polar bonds are essential for life!
